Nestled in Denia, this sunlit detached villa (listed under reference HQL-RF2J3) reads like a study in Mediterranean calm: four bedrooms, three bathrooms and 400 sqm of living space set within a generous 927 sqm plot where terraces, garden and sea views shape daily life.

The villa is offered furnished and equipped with air conditioning, a garage and mature landscaping — practical features that ease a cross‑border move and appeal to families, retirees and seasonal occupants alike.

Denia is a place where maritime light shapes daily rhythms and local culture prizes fresh produce, community markets and outdoor living. For eco‑minded buyers, the town’s combination of sandy beaches, nearby natural parks and accessible services creates an attractive canvas for low‑impact living — think walkable routines, local suppliers and gardens designed for Mediterranean water efficiency.
